IMPRISONED FOR FRAUD
CANDIDATE FOR MONTREAL MAYORALTY (United Press Association—By Electric Telegraph—Copyi'ight) MONTREAL, 24th November. Mr Edward De Patrick, who contested the mayoralty recently on the slogan, “Shoot all criminals; any man ■who runs foul of the law deserves to be shot,” was imprisoned to-day for two years for fraud. Thanking the judge, he said that every dictator needs first-hand experience of the penal system.
